Stephen Grant

Solicitor, Family Law

Stephen is a Solicitor in our Family Law team. Stephen has a broad range of Family Law experience and expertise which includes advising clients in relation to:

  1. Child Law
  2. Divorce, both in the Sheriff Court and the Court of Session.
  3. Cohabitation Separations and Cohabitation Claims on death.
  4. Pre-Nuptial, Post-Nuptial and Cohabitation Agreements.

Stephen has particular expertise in child related disputes where he works to support clients in reaching amicable resolutions between parties.

Stephen is known for his compassionate and reasoned approach in helping clients navigate emotionally challenging circumstances with clarity and confidence. His personal nature and commitment to client care make him a trusted advisor during what can be extremely difficult times.
